- Definitions:
- a reference to algae that resembles Fucus or other rockweeds
- a fossilized cast or impression of algae of the order Fucales any of various algae of the family Fucaceae
- Fucus is a genus of brown alga (seaweed) that lives in the intertidal zones of rocky shores. A common species found on the Atlantic coasts of Europe and North America is Fucus vesiculosus or bladder wrack. On the Pacific coast of North America, the most common species is Fucus gardneri.
